conveniently obtained by simple condensation of potassium cyanate with ω-halogeno-alkyl (meth)acrylates under appropriated phase transfer catalytic conditions. Depending on the reaction media and the temperature, these isocyanate derivatives may be isolated, trimerized to the corresponding isocyanurates or trapped in situ as carbamates or ureas compounds.

The invention provides curable compositions for transfer materials suited for nanoimprinting, which have very high transfer properties in a nanoimprinting process, show high selectivity in dry etching rate between by argon gas and by oxygen gas, and can be fabricated into fine patterns with high throughput.
